HDR is seeking an experienced Aviation Planner to help grow our aviation planning group. As an Anchorage, Alaska based Aviation Planner, you will support existing aviation planning work and pursue new projects long-term. The successful candidate will perform consultant aviation planning tasks including airport layout plans, airport master plans, as well as airport operations, planning, and security. In the role of Aviation Planner, we'll count on you to:
- Complete airport planning tasks, master plans, airport layout plans, air space studies, terminal planning, and related items.
- Participate in the NEPA process.
- Planning activities in support of final design projects.
- Knowledge of aviation market in Alaska, including client relationships and past project experience.
- Perform other duties as required.
Preferred Qualifications:
- AAAE Certified Member
- Relationships and a history of working with the Alaska DOT&PF
Required Qualifications:
- B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ering, Planning or closely related field
- A minimum of 5 years experience with transportation planning
- MS Office, CAD, Arc Info/Arc View
